  • noun. A small tree of Chili, Rhus caustica, with very hard wood, used for axletrees, cogs, and furniture.
  • noun. In heraldry, a black band, supposed to represent the knightly belt, charged with the arms of the defunct, and painted on the wall of a church or chapel at the time of the funeral.

  • noun. a metric unit of capacity, formerly defined as the volume of one kilogram of pure water under standard conditions; now equal to 1,000 cubic centimeters (or approximately 1.75 pints)
